PINOT GRIS 'LE MARSURE' TERESA RAIZ 2022 DESCRIPTION

The Pinot Grigio "Le Marsure" is part of the Teresa Raiz winery's line of wines, crafted with the intention of highlighting the strong historical connection between the grape variety and the Friulian terroir. A synthesis of excellence that creates a quality wine. The dedicated soils and ideal climate allow the Pinot Grigio to express itself with particular richness and harmony, giving life to a white wine of great charm. Ripe fruit, balanced taste, and aromatic persistence captivate from the first sip, making it an excellent table companion. Refined and intense, it pairs very well with vegetable soups, seafood first courses, or delicate white meats.


"Le Marsure," Pinot Grigio from Teresa Raiz, is produced with grapes from vineyards located in an area characterized by relatively flat terrain with stony and gravelly soils of ancient alluvial origin. These poor and highly draining soils have proven perfect for Pinot Grigio, which, thanks to the mild and temperate climate, reaches maturity with a very rich aromatic profile. Harvesting is done manually, usually towards the end of August. The best clusters, selected in the vineyard, undergo soft pressing. After static settling, the must is sent for fermentation in stainless steel tanks at a controlled temperature of about 18 °C. The wine matures in stainless steel tanks on the lees for three months before bottling.


The Pinot Grigio "Le Marsure" from Teresa Raiz is a beautiful rendition of this French grape variety, particularly beloved beyond the ocean. It is a white wine with character and personality, perfect for those who prefer a soft, round sip. In the glass, it presents itself with a rather intense yellow colour with bright coppery reflections. On the nose, it is characterized by a broad and rich bouquet, offering aromas of ripe white fruit, peach, Williams pear, banana, soft tropical fruit, hints of pink grapefruit, and delicately spicy undertones. It has a good body on the palate, with juicy and expressive fruit and a very harmonious and balanced sip, leading to a persistent finish.
